Creating Your Social Media Strategy
Mapping Your Social Media Strategy
1. Decide which social media tools make sense for your
organization
a. Keep the plan manageable
b. Determine which social media tools your current customers or
targeted customers use
c. Social media marketing needs a time commitment to maintain a
presence. Chose the tools your organization has staff time to
maintain.

Creating Your Social Media Strategy
Typical social media tools
Blog (WordPress, Blogger, etc.)
Microblog (twitter)
Social Networks (facebook, google+, linked-in)
Podcasting, Vidcasting, Webcasting (Sharing-youtube,;Live-
justin.tv, blogTV)
Social Bookmarking, Document Sharing, and Crowd-Sourcing
(Delicious, flickr, slideshare)
Mobile and Geo-tagging
Social Calendars and Event Tools

IDEAS to Keep Up With Social Media
Mashable
Mashable is a leading source for news in social media. Here you will
find information on breaking web news, analysis of trends, and social
media resources and guides. Pete Cashmore, the founder and CEO
of Mashable, has become a web celebrity and has a very active
Twitter feed.
TechCrunch
TechCrunch is a leading technology website that profiles
tech startups, reviews new Internet products, and features
breaking social media news.
Social Media Today
Social Media Today is an online community for those working in PR,
marketing, and advertising need to keep up with social media
trends.
Social Media Platform Community Groups – Individual platforms
have tutorials as well as community groups that offer ongoing
information on social media changes. You might want to join some
of these social media community groups to keep yourself up-to-date
after the course is complete.
